Implicit Memories
Memories that are not consciously recalled but influence behaviors and knowledge, such as skills or tasks learned through experience.
Explicit Memories
Memories that can be consciously recalled, such as facts and personal experiences.
Hippocampus
A region of the brain that is associated with the formation of memories and spatial navigation.
